Question:
$\text{The element having a greatest difference between its first and second ionization energies, is:}$
Options:
  • 1. $\text{Ca}$
  • 2. $\text{Sc}$
  • 3. $\text{K}$
  • 4. $\text{Ba}$
Solution:
$\text{Hint: First group element obtained stable noble gas configuration after losing one electron}$ $\text{The first group element has greatest difference between its first and second ionization energies because after losing one electron first group element acquire a noble gas configuration.}$ $\text{For example, potassium atomic number is 19. The electronic configuration of potassium is } 1s^2 \ 2s^2 \ 2p^6 \ 3s^2 \ 3p^6 \ 4s^1. \text{ After losing one electron the electronic configuration is } 1s^2 \ 2s^2 \ 2p^6 \ 3s^2 \ 3p^6 \text{ and it is a stable noble gas configuration. So, removal of second electron is difficult.}$ $\text{Hence, potassium is the correct answer.}$ $\text{The values are as follows:}$ $\text{For potassium, } IE_1 = 418.8 \text{ , and } IE_2 = 3052 \text{ eV}$ $\text{for Ca = 590, 1145 eV}$ $\text{Sc = 633, 1235 eV}$ $\text{Ba = 502, 965 eV}$
